1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Line cookie sheets with parchment paper or silicone baking mats.
2. Melt the white chocolate in a small bowl on 50% power, stirring every 30 seconds until melted and smooth. Let cool slightly while you start the cookies.
3. Cream butter and sugar in the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ment. Add pudding mix and blend until combined. Add white chocolate and mix until mixture is smooth. Add eggs and vanilla and beat until combined. Mix in baking soda and flour and mix until cookie dough forms.
4. Place about 1/2 cup sugar in a small bowl for rolling, if desired. (Cookies will be a little crunchy on the outside with the sugar, if you use it.)
